Biden Highlights Democracy and Trump Contrast on D-Day in France

TL;DR Summary
President Biden is traveling to France to commemorate the 80th anniversary of the D-Day invasion, aiming to draw a sharp contrast with former President Trump. Biden will highlight themes of democracy and freedom, criticize Trump's past derogatory comments about veterans, and strengthen U.S.-French relations. The visit underscores Biden's commitment to global alliances and serves as a strategic move in his 2024 reelection campaign.
